Tightrope walker, moving sculpture, spring oscillation.
Dancer balancing on a recovery spring which moves with momentum.
Echoing the “Darling Liberty” is an oscillating sculpture in the same spirit.

The sculpture is made of Paper-Bronze, using recycled, upcycling and over-cycling materials:
Recycled newspaper is glued to recycled metal rods, compressed and dried. The volumes of the sculpture acquire hardness and solidity. The patina then created gives it its metallic appearance, its changing color with bronze reflections. Trompe-l’oeil sculptures!
The patina is here with bronze reflections on a black background.
The spring is left raw, the inside of the dancer, at the feet, has been welded to the spring for good strength.

The theme of mobile and the need for lightness is at the origin of Vanessa Renoux's recycled paper creations. Indeed, “bronze paper” leads to freedom: of movement, of seats, of mixing materials (wood, metal, concrete). The sculptures are refined into slender or refined forms, inspired by Etruscan and Greek statuary and 20th century sculptors.

Unique piece by Vanessa Renoux.

Vanessa Renoux is a contemporary French artist. She seeks purity and perfect lines in its imperfections. Vanessa Renoux wants to provoke a feeling of harmony and serenity in the viewer. She sees her sculptures as objects of contemplation. The lines are soft and voluptuous, the couples are fusional and loving. She explores the attitudes of dance and movement. The animal sculptures are feline, refined and stylized.

Vanessa Renoux creates mixed media sculptures, combining steel rods and composite materials. The textured surface, painted and patinated for a long time, takes on the appearance of bronze.

The artist invites you to travel in a poetic and aerial universe, where line and movement are masters of space. Her sculptures, of great finesse and rare elegance, explore the notions of fragility and transformation, inviting the public to find their own balance, soothed and serene. Vanessa Renoux's sculptures also trigger joy, the simple happiness of childhood in front of swings and moving sculptures. Just like the animals represented which are both sensual and mischievous. Her studies in Greece and her visit to the Chauvet Cave are triggering and inspiring elements.

A trip to New York gave her the desire to paint the city in watercolor. She likes to superimpose layers of paint, washes, to give relief and depth, mix colors, create blurs, reflect cloudy atmospheres... Vanessa Renoux also paints the landscapes that surround her (Annecy, its lake, the countryside) and the cities she visits. Recently, her work inspired by Japanese Prints has been very successful.

Vanessa Renoux was born in 1973, in Drôme, France.
